Such an interesting read. It really makes you think about how it would be like to live in that time. As I could not imagine thinking people who aren’t white are not equal to me. I know non-whites still face racism today. But to think of how they were treated back then is just awful. But I liked that Jen, Dill and Scout all thought it was wrong what they were doing to Tom Robinson. It shows childhood innocence and that people are taught to be racist they aren’t born that way, and because their father hadn’t raised them to be they weren’t.
